Modeling of current transfer processes in carbon nanotubes

S. V. Bulyarskii, L. N. Vostretsova

Ulyanovsk State University, Ulyanovsk

Abstract: In work dependence of the resulted speed tunnel recombnations from voltage of direct displacement is considered. Two approaches describing dependence on voltage are resulted: under condition of process restriction recombnations tunneling and a condition of restriction in the speed recombnations in a quantum hole. It is shown that from the generalized model recombnations it is possible to receive step increase of a current from pressure at increase in pressure of displacement at the sample.

Keywords: speed tunnel recombnations, process restriction recombnations, quantum hole.
